    Re: GPS Search

    Yes it only allows you to search for "words" of four letters or more.

    It is a flaw and a big one, in my opinion. Personally I believe the indexing algorithm should allow indexing of three letter words IF they are in all caps, i.e. if they are an acronym. Or if that's too hard to implement for some reason, it could ignore three letter words that were in a dictionary of common three letter words (the, and, etc...) but index uncommon words.

    That would allow searching for things like GPS, LEH, MOE, IMR... it would be very useful to be able to search for certain acronyms.
